Why Does My Penis Hurt Except When I Am Urinating?

default
Posted on Tue, 17 Apr 2012
Question: my symptoms started 4 days ago. My penus hurts alot except when I pee. When I pee, everything seems normal and then a couple seconds later, the hurting returns. I have no visible legions (checked by 3 doctors). Last doctor stated that it could be an STD inside my uretha which is why there are no visible legions. But wouldn't an STD inside the uretha cause extreme pain when I pee. Is there an STD that doesn't hurt when you pee?

From your history, it is clear that your symptom is acute in onset. There may be 2 possibilities in your case--

1- UTI (STD (SEXUALLY TRANSMITTED DISEASE)
3-STONE IN URETHRA.

Now let me tell you, what you will have to do now--

1- In case you have UTI, then the predominant symptoms will be burning maturation, fever, lethargy etc. To confirm it, you need to do a urine analysis and urine culture and sensitivity to see which antibiotic will be the best to treat the infection as sometimes the infectious agent grow resistant to the used antibiotics.

Also it is advisable to get an ultrasound scan, to see if any other problem is associated that is predisposing to the infection.
Get the sugar levels also checked, as sugar patients are known to have repeated infections.

2-Stone in urinary tract--Please get a X-ray KUB & Ultrasound of KUB it will help find out if the reason is stone.Consult a Urologist for further treatment till then drink plenty of water.

3-STD-- it is definitely associated with history of unprotected sex.

Treatment is same, for all the 3 conditions that ,first consult a urologist, he /she will prescribe a course of antibiotic, an alkalyser, a pain killer, vitamin and mineral supplements, a antispasmodic drug.

Along with investigations like GBP, KUB X XXXXXXX USG , URINE ANALYSIS,If the symptoms still persist then the doctor will plan for cystoscopy.
